适用于klipper固件打印机的USB转CAN模块
1,产品简介
通过这个模块可以让上位机通过can连接到打印机控制主板实现更为稳定的连接防止usb因为干扰等问题造成的关闭,失联等问题。
2,应用场景
1.所有使用klipper固件的3d打印机都可以使用
3,产品概述
本模块是基于stm32单片机开发的usb转can模块,使用stm32f072c8t6或者stm32f072cbt6作为主控,can收发芯片为TJA1051T/3,使用jw5026作为dcdc芯片,可以通过跳线选择使用usb供电或者使用24v降压给模块供电。模块的两个连接器为串联可以自由选择两种接头,并且配有终端电阻跳线。连接器两个同时使用时可以提供2a输出能力,如果只用一个可以5a输出。模块留有烧录口和boot跳线供用户烧录固件,也可以通过usb烧录固件。
4,产品参数
1.下载接口:USB,插针烧录口
2.供电电压:typec接口5v,接线端子24v
3.是否隔离:否
4.模块所用芯片:主控:stm32f072c8t6,can收发芯片:TJA1051,24v降压芯片:JW5026,5v降压芯片:ME6217C33M5G
5.can通道数:1
6.PCB尺寸:65x25mm 四层板设计 单面布局
7.输出接口:MX3.0 2X2P连接器,5mm间距接线端子
8.配有120欧电阻跳线可以灵活选择终端电阻
5,使用方法
烧录好固件以后使用typec数据线连接到上位机就可以识别,免驱动的。
6,备注
1.本模块是硬件+软件,需要烧录固件才可以使用。固件的bin文件在附件里。
2.下载方式:本模块推荐使用usb连接电脑下载程序,因为打印机用户一般不会买stlink。具体的下载说明可以参考附件中的下载说明。
3.本模块制作成本60以内,部分元件的购买可以参考附件的元件推荐链接
4本模块在打样的时候为了布局方便没有丝印位置标识,可以在附件中参考元器件装配图方便焊接。
7测试视频
模块插入klipper上位机设置can波特率并启用can然后在网页端查看can是否已连接
点赞